Basic Strategy Guides for Q789 Card Games

You do not need to memorise complex charts to improve. These practical tips cover the most popular card games on Q789 and will have a direct, positive impact on your results.

1

Always Stand on 17 or Higher

If your total is 17 or above, drawing another card risks going bust more often than it improves your hand. Standing on a hard 17 is one of the most consistent rules in Blackjack basic strategy.

2

Double Down on 11 (Dealer Has 2–10)

A hand total of 11 has a very high chance of producing a 21 on the next card. Doubling down maximises your return in a favourable situation and should not be skipped out of caution.

3

Never Split 10s

Two 10-value cards give you a 20 — one of the strongest possible hands. Splitting them sacrifices a near-certain win in hopes of two separate wins. The expected value of staying on 20 is significantly higher.

4

Always Split Aces and 8s

Splitting Aces gives two chances at 21. Splitting 8s turns a difficult 16 (worst total in Blackjack) into two separate hands each starting with a solid 8 — significantly improving your expected outcome.

5

Hit Soft 17 (Ace + 6)

A soft 17 sounds good but it cannot bust on one card and a 7 or more improves it substantially. The basic strategy recommendation is to hit soft 17 rather than standing — most Q789 Blackjack variants also apply this rule to the dealer.

6

Avoid Insurance Bets

Insurance sounds protective but it pays 2:1 against a one-in-three event (dealer Blackjack), making the expected value negative over time. Skip it consistently for better long-run results on Q789.

1

Stick to the Banker Bet

The Banker bet has the highest RTP in Baccarat at around 98.9% — even after the standard 5% commission. Over any significant number of rounds, consistently betting Banker produces better results than Player or Tie.

2

Avoid the Tie Bet

The Tie bet pays 8:1 and looks tempting but its house edge exceeds 14%. It drains your balance much faster than the main bets. Treat it as pure entertainment rather than a core strategy.

3

Do Not Chase Patterns

Road maps and bead plates are displayed on Q789's Baccarat tables. They show historical results but each round is independent — past results do not predict future outcomes. Pattern-chasing has no mathematical basis.

1

Fold on Anything Below Q-6-4

The optimal Three Card Poker strategy is straightforward — fold if your highest card is less than a Queen, or if your hand does not qualify as Q-6-4 or better. Play any Q-6-4 hand or better against the dealer.

2

Always Play a Pair or Better

Any pair or stronger hand should always go to the Play bet — do not fold. Even a low pair like 2-2 has positive expected value against the dealer's hand when factoring in the probability distribution of dealer hands.

3

Pair Plus Bet Is Independent

The Pair Plus side bet on Q789's Three Card Poker tables pays regardless of what the dealer holds — you are simply betting on your own hand strength. It is independent of the ante/play decision and worth placing on strong starting hands.

4

Three Card Poker Is Not Full Poker

Hand rankings differ slightly in the three-card format — a Straight beats a Flush (because a Straight is harder with three cards). Make sure you internalise this before playing on Q789 or you may misread your hand strength.

Why Card Games Have Always Attracted Thinking Players

There is a reason card games have been popular across cultures for centuries — they sit in a sweet spot between pure luck and applied skill. The cards themselves are random, but what you do with them is not. Whether you are choosing to stand on a 16 in Blackjack, picking the Banker bet in Baccarat, or folding a marginal hand in Three Card Poker, every decision carries a calculable consequence. That blend of randomness and decision-making is exactly what makes card games compelling in a way that slot machines, for example, are not.

Blackjack — The Skill Player's Best Bet

If you want to play a card game where your decisions genuinely matter and where sustained study can shift the expected outcome in your favour, Blackjack is the answer. The basic strategy is not complicated — it fits on a single reference card — but it reduces the house edge to under 0.5%. That is among the lowest of any game available on Q789.
